Output 70e94add0b5b77fd188e0ffc6e6c54259f081763378faff6868577700470f683:42

value
14007
script pubkey
OP_0 OP_PUSHBYTES_20 0c51039381a18eb0824add4da96a2362d50bbdce
address
bc1qp3gs8yup5x8tpqj2m4x6j63rvt2sh0wwx4axm9
transaction
70e94add0b5b77fd188e0ffc6e6c54259f081763378faff6868577700470f683
confirmations
164835
spent
true